Cost baseline, estimate assurance, earned value, forecast-at-completion. Tied back to the schedule properly, not run as a parallel spreadsheet that contradicts it.
What good looks like
- A defensible cost baseline tied to the schedule.
- Earned Value running on a monthly cadence, reporting SPI and CPI cleanly.
- EAC and VAC that stakeholders can stand behind.
- Contingency drawdown tracked against trigger events, not vibes.
What you get
- Cost baseline build
- Estimate assurance review
- Earned Value implementation (PMB, BCWS, BCWP, ACWP)
- Forecast-at-completion modelling
- Contingency and management reserve governance
- Monthly cost report
